Motor Selection
Some stepper motor have such high core losses
that they are not suitable for switch mode current
regulation. Furthermore, some stepper motors are
not designed for continuous operating at maximum
current. Since the circuit can drive a constant cur-
rent through the motor, its temperature might ex-
ceed, both at low and high speed operation.
Unused Inputs
Unused inputs should be connected to the proper
voltage levels in order to get the highest noise im-
munity.
Notes on PCB Design
We recommend to observe the following layout
rules to avoid application problems with ground
and anomalous recirculation current.
The by-pass capacitors for the power and logic
supply must be kept as near as possible to the IC.
It’s important to separate on the PCB board the
logic and power grounds and the internal charge
pump circuit ground avoiding that ground traces
of the logic signals cross the ground traces of the
power signals.
Because the IC uses the board as a heat sink, the
dissipating copper area must be sized in accord-
ance with the required value of Rthj-amb.
